Tomas is taking over the LargeDiff service while I'm rotating onto the Harkwell migration. State of things: chunked rendering works up to about 2 GB inputs; beyond that the myers-diff worker times out, and the fallback to line-hash mode kicks in. Known issue: syntax highlighting is disabled above the size cutoff, which confuses users — ticket is open. Memory limits were tuned last sprint after the OOM incidents, so please don't revert them casually. The worker pool currently runs with these settings.

config for kajeg-kahog:
WENIX_LOG_LEVEL=debug
WENIX_METRICS_HOST=metrics.wenix.qirvansys.corp
WENIX_POOL_SIZE=4

Sales leads: we intend to transition tier-one customer support for the Larkwell platform to Bryncote Services, beginning with the Velmora region pilot. Staffing at our Hadleigh hub will be held flat during the transition, and escalation paths to internal specialists remain unchanged. Expect a four-week overlap period with dual queues; please flag any account sensitivities to Marisol Trent before onboarding begins. Quality benchmarks will be reviewed fortnightly. The note below is confidential and must not leave this group.

management briefing: Only 7 of the 120 pilot accounts renewed Ralael, so a churn review is set for January 1.

Finance Review Summary — Warranty Costs

Quick heads-up as you settle in: warranty spend on the Meridex V2 pump line ran about 40% over plan this quarter. Root cause looks like a faulty seal batch from our Draventon plant, and field replacements in the Kellsworth region have been pricier than modelled. Provisions have been topped up, but margins on the whole Meridex family are now under review. We've captured the fallout in next quarter's forecast already. The confidential note on our forward business plans follows directly below.

board note of hawep-tahag: The steering committee signed off on a budget of $426.4 million for Project Raliel.

## Tide-Table Widget: Contacts

The Saltmere tide-table widget is maintained by the Coastal Data crew at Brinefold Systems. Plugin authors: do not open issues for data accuracy—tide predictions come from the upstream Harrowick feed and we cannot patch them. API breakage, embed problems, and theming questions are ours. Check the changelog before reporting; most breakage follows a version bump. For everything in scope, reach the maintainers here.

alerts address for kafof-bagag: kasael@olvarqdyn.corp